I tried booking a ride from San Francisco to San Mateo today morning 8 am and saw a price of 45 dollars after my ride pass discount (usually it is 20 dollars, and after my ride pass it becomes 12 dollars). At the same time, my roommate found the same ride for 35 dollars without the ride pass. How is it that non-ride-pass holders are getting cheaper rides than ride pass holders. It wasn't one off. We tried for good 5-7 minutes by restarting the app. Looked like Uber just wanted to increase the price for me coz I pay them fixed monthly fees.
